Data Engineer
Job Summary
About the Company
Football Radar have been successfully developing statistical models and analytical frameworks for football for over 10 years. We provide advice to football clubs and we are also a leading provider of betting advice. We see ourselves as an interesting mix of start-up and established business with the agility of the former and the security of the latter.
About The Role
Our success relies on innovative data science and statistical modelling and your role as a data engineer will be to help support and accelerate that function by taking ownership of the data pipelines to ensure our data is up-to-date reliable and easily accessible.
In practice you will be working on things like:
Automating pipelines for importing and updating data from third party sources
Building smaller and more manageable datasets from larger more cumbersome datasets
Deploying models and batch computations to the cloud to generate interesting new datasets to analyse
Helping improve the speed and reliability of our ETL process and the quality of data available to our data scientists
Collaborating with our software engineering and data science teams to make sure we have a consistent development and cloud approach
Managing and monitoring cloud databases and other cloud infrastructure
Requirements
We are looking for smart ambitious people who are naturally curious eager to learn and enjoy solving challenging problems in a dynamic environment. We are open to candidates from early career to experienced data engineers. The following are the core skills we would expect all candidates to meet:
A good level in Python
An ability to make pragmatic and sensible choices about what approaches to use you can judge when its right to obsess about the details and when its right to ship an MVP as fast as possible
Strong problem solving skills with an ability to proactively identify challenges and propose solutions
Some experience with SQL and relational databases
Familiarity with AWS or another similar cloud platform (we use AWS for almost everything and prior experience with AWS is a bonus but not essential if you have experience with a similar platform and similar tools).
Experience building data pipelines in the cloud and awareness of best practices
For senior candidates
More experienced candidates will have the opportunity to take on more responsibility leading projects and making key decisions about our architecture. We are looking for candidates who can take key technical decisions and think strategically about where we should focus our addition to the requirements above this means you also bring:
An ability to make strategic decisions about pipelines and priorities
Extensive experience of deploying and monitoring data engineering solutions within AWS and a strong knowledge of AWS fundamentals
Experience with a wide range of data engineering tools and technologies
Experience of managing cloud infrastructure costs
What we offer
Half yearly bonus opportunities based on company performance
33 days holiday (Including bank holidays)
Competitive contribution matched pensions
Health and well-being benefits:
Private Medical Insurance (including excess coverage)
Health Cash Plan via WPA
Subsidised gym membership
Daily subsidised office meals
Learning and development budgets to invest in your personal growth
Company and team led engagement activities throughout the year
Fortnightly five-a-side game amongst colleagues
Required Experience:
IC